Currently the BISI research group is managed by Ronald Buyl and Kurt Barbé. Both have a background in statistics, the former has years of clinical experience and focuses on eHealth, the latter brings in years of experience in research on mathematics and statistics and focuses on statistical processing and modeling of medical instrumentation. The group combines doctoral researchers and PhD's from different backgrounds among which are computer science, mathematics and psychology. Most members are actively involved in teaching.
In 2017, Kurt Barbé initiated a formalization of the consultancy provided by Ronald Buyl and his team to support clinical research which led to a consultancy unit, the Interfaculty Center Data processing and Statistics (ICDS).
